Suspicious person reported knocking on doors in neighborhood, Topeka KS


Police are checking a report about a man in a gray shirt and blue pants knocking on doors. He was seen with a coffee and possibly carrying something. He is near the intersection of Southwest 6th and Southwest Warner.
